RPA・業務自動化ツールのお仕事

RPA・業務自動化ツールとは
RPA(Robotic Process Automation)・業務自動化ツールの仕事は、企業が日常的に行っている定型的な作業をソフトウェアロボットやスクリプトで自動化する仕事です。データ入力、ファイルの転記、メール送信、レポート作成など、人手で繰り返し行っている作業を自動化することで、業務効率化とヒューマンエラーの削減を実現します。
RPAツール(UiPath、Power Automate等)を使ったノーコード・ローコードでの自動化から、PythonやGAS(Google Apps Script)を使ったスクリプト開発まで、アプローチは幅広いです。プログラミング未経験でもRPAツールから始めやすく、IT業界への入口としても注目されています。DX推進の文脈で企業の需要が急増している分野です。
仕事内容の詳細
業務分析・自動化設計
クライアントの現行業務を詳細にヒアリングし、どの作業を自動化すべきか、どのツールが最適かを判断します。ROI(投資対効果)を算出し、優先度の高い業務から自動化計画を策定します。
RPAロボット開発
UiPath、Power Automate、Automation Anywhereなどのツールを使い、自動化シナリオ(ワークフロー)を開発します。画面操作の記録、条件分岐、ループ処理、例外処理などを組み合わせて、安定して動作するロボットを構築します。
スクリプト開発
PythonやGAS、VBAを使い、データ処理やAPI連携を自動化するスクリプトを開発します。Webスクレイピング、Excelマクロ、メール自動送信、スプレッドシート連携などが典型的な作業です。
API連携・システム間連携
Zapier、Make(旧Integromat)、n8nなどの連携ツールを使い、異なるシステム間のデータ連携を構築します。kintone、Salesforce、Slack、Google Workspaceなどの業務ツールをつなぎ、手作業の仲介を不要にします。
運用・保守
開発した自動化ツールの定期的なメンテナンスを行います。対象システムのUI変更や仕様変更に対応してロボットを修正したり、エラー発生時に原因を調査して修正したりします。
1日のフロー例
朝は前日の自動化ジョブの実行結果をチェックし、エラーがあれば対応します。午前中にクライアントとの打ち合わせで新しい自動化要望をヒアリングし、午後はRPAロボットやスクリプトの開発に集中します。完成したら動作テストを行い、本番環境にデプロイします。
必要なスキル・資格
必須スキル
- RPAツール: UiPath、Power Automate、WinActorなどいずれか1つの操作
- Excel: 関数、ピボットテーブル、VBAの基礎
- 業務理解: クライアントの業務フローを把握し、自動化ポイントを見極める力
- 論理的思考: 処理の順序、条件分岐、例外パターンを正確に設計する力
あると有利なスキル
- Python: pandas、selenium、openpyxlなどのライブラリ
- Google Apps Script: スプレッドシートやGmailの自動化
- SQL: データベースからのデータ抽出
- API連携: REST APIの呼び出しとJSONデータの処理
- クラウドサービス: AWS Lambda、Google Cloud Functionsでのサーバーレス実行
資格(評価される)
- UiPath認定RPA Associate / Developer
- Microsoft Power Platform Fundamentals(PL-900)
- Python 3 エンジニア認定基礎試験
始め方ロードマップ
ステップ1: RPAツールを触ってみる(2〜4週間)
UiPath Community Edition(無料)やPower Automate Desktopをインストールし、簡単なフロー(ファイルのコピー、Webサイトからのデータ取得など)を作成します。直感的に操作できるので、プログラミング未経験でもすぐに始められます。
ステップ2: 自分の業務を自動化する(1〜2ヶ月)
日頃の仕事で手作業で行っている作業を自動化してみます。メールの整理、データの転記、ファイルのリネームなど、身近な作業がよい練習題材です。
ステップ3: Pythonの基礎を学ぶ(2〜3ヶ月)
RPAツールだけでは対応しきれないケースに備え、Pythonの基礎を学びます。特にpandas(データ処理)、selenium(ブラウザ自動操作)、openpyxl(Excel操作)は業務自動化で頻繁に使います。
ステップ4: 小規模案件で実績を積む(3〜6ヶ月)
「Excelの集計作業を自動化したい」「毎日のレポートを自動生成したい」といった小規模な案件から受注します。クライアントの業務を効率化できた実感を得られる、やりがいのあるフェーズです。
ステップ5: 業務改善コンサル込みの案件へ
単純な自動化だけでなく、業務プロセス全体の見直しを含む案件に挑戦します。自動化前の業務分析から効果測定まで一貫して対応できると、単価が大きく上がります。
案件相場
RPA導入・開発
UiPathやPower Automateを使ったロボット開発。1業務あたり10万〜50万円が相場で、複数業務をまとめて受注すると100万円を超える案件もあります。
業務自動化スクリプト開発
PythonやGASを使ったスクリプト開発。5万〜30万円が目安で、規模と複雑さに応じて変動します。
API連携・システム統合
異なるシステム間のデータ連携構築。20万〜80万円が相場です。
保守・運用サポート
開発済みの自動化ツールの月額保守。月額3万〜15万円で、複数社の保守を並行して行うことが一般的です。
時間単価の目安
| レベル | 時間単価 | 特徴 |
|---|---|---|
| 初心者(実務半年未満) | 2,500〜3,500円 | RPAツールでの簡単な自動化を担当 |
| 中級者(実務1〜3年) | 3,500〜5,500円 | 業務分析から開発まで一貫して対応 |
| 上級者(実務4年以上) | 5,500〜8,000円 | 業務改善コンサル込みで大規模案件を主導 |
この仕事に向いている人
- 「この作業、自動化できるのでは?」と日常的に考える人
- 面倒な繰り返し作業をなくすことにやりがいを感じる人
- 非エンジニアのクライアントとも円滑にコミュニケーションできる人
- 業務の全体像を俯瞰し、改善ポイントを見つけるのが得意な人
- プログラミングは得意でなくても、ツールを使いこなすのが好きな人
- 地味だけど確実に成果が出る仕事にやりがいを感じる人
よくある質問
Q. プログラミング未経験でもRPAの仕事はできますか?
A. できます。UiPathやPower Automateはドラッグ&ドロップで操作できるため、プログラミングの知識がなくても基本的な自動化は構築できます。ただし、より高度な案件や安定したキャリアを目指すなら、Pythonの基礎やAPI連携の知識を後から身につけることをおすすめします。
Q. RPAは将来AIに置き換えられますか?
A. RPAとAIは補完関係にあります。RPAが「定型的な作業の自動化」を担い、AIが「判断や認識が必要な作業」を担当します。実際にはRPA+AI(インテリジェントオートメーション)として組み合わせて使うケースが増えており、両方の知識を持つ人材の需要は高まっています。
Q. フリーランスのRPAエンジニアの需要はどの程度ありますか?
A. DX推進の流れで中小企業を中心に需要が急増しています。特に「業務を理解してくれるエンジニア」が求められており、特定業界(経理、人事、物流など)の業務知識を持つRPAエンジニアは引く手あまたです。
@SOHOでRPA・業務自動化ツールの案件を探す
@SOHOでは、RPA開発やPython/GASを使った業務自動化の案件が掲載されています。「Excelの集計を自動化したい」「毎日の報告書を自動生成したい」など、具体的な課題を抱えたクライアントからの案件が多く、初心者でも取り組みやすい環境です。
手数料0%なので、案件の報酬がまるごとあなたの収入になります。